Competitive Solicitation RFP#2234-819 Purpose: This competitive solicitation is issued in order to assist the Developmental Disabilities Administration (DDA) of the Washington State Department of Social and Health Services (DSHS) in seeking a qualified contractor to manage all aspects of a Peer Mentor Services program. This program will provide support and person-centered guidance to Clients receiving services in the State’s Intermediate Care Facilities for Individuals with Intellectual Disabilities (ICF/IID). The ICF/IID are located at Lakeland Village in Medical Lake, Rainier School in Buckley, and Fircrest School in Shoreline. These Peer Mentor Services include the administration and oversight of activities provided to a DDA Client who resides at an ICF/IID who is interested in learning more about community-based services. Peer Mentor Services encompasses the body of work performed to assist the Client who has made the decision to move to the community in the community transition process.
